Cover opening clamp and cover opening mechanism
By designing multiple tilted grippers and a drive mechanism, the problem of limited applicability of existing cap-opening mechanisms is solved, enabling stable clamping and efficient cap opening for bottle caps of different shapes and materials.

AI Technical Summary
Existing automated cap-opening mechanisms are only applicable to caps of specific shapes, limiting their scope of application. They are particularly prone to damaging or being difficult to open caps with small clamping areas or soft materials.
Design a cap-opening clamp, including a base, a first driving member, a second driving member, and a clamping assembly. The clamping assembly consists of multiple inclined jaws that form a clamping space. A telescopic motor and a movable rod drive the jaws to clamp or release the bottle cap, and a rotary motor drives the jaws to rotate and open the cap.
The cap-opening clamp has improved its applicability to bottle caps of different shapes and materials, and can firmly hold conical bottle caps, reducing the risk of damage and increasing the success rate of opening caps.

[0057] In the process of manufacturing the battery device, a large number of sample containers are involved in the opening and closing operation of the cover in chemical synthesis, drug synthesis and biochemical experiments. The sample tubes commonly involved in the experiment include blue mouth bottles, flasks, syringes and reagent bottles. The sample can be electrolyte, mixed material for making pole piece or other products. The sample is generally placed in the sample tube, which includes a bottle body and a bottle cap arranged on the bottle body. During the experiment, the bottle cap is often opened for extracting the sample inside.
[0058] However, the current automatic opening mechanism generally sets a clamping assembly at the bottom to clamp the bottle body of the sample tube, and then clamps the bottle cap through the upper opening clamp. After clamping the bottle cap, the bottle cap is removed from the bottle body by rotating. Such opening structure can basically meet the requirements in some cases, but in some cases, it is difficult to open the bottle cap or the bottle cap is easily damaged.
[0059] The applicant found through careful research that the current opening mechanism can basically meet the needs when opening the sample tube for the cylindrical bottle cap or the bottle cap with small taper. However, as the types of sample tubes are increasing, some sample tubes with conical bottle caps appear. For the bottle caps of these sample tubes, the clamping area of the opening clamp of the opening mechanism and the bottle cap is small. In order to keep the clamping jaw clamping the bottle cap during the opening process, the clamping force of the clamping jaw needs to be increased. For the bottle cap made of soft material such as wood, rubber or glass with small thickness, there is a risk of damaging the bottle cap due to excessive clamping force. Therefore, due to the small stress area and the fact that the clamping force cannot be designed too large, the clamping jaw cannot clamp the bottle cap, the clamping jaw cannot rotate or stretch the bottle cap together, which makes it difficult to open the bottle cap.
[0060] To this end, the applicant provides a new structure design of the cap opening clamp, which comprises a base, a first driving member, a second driving member and a clamping assembly. The output shaft of the first driving member is connected with the base, and the second driving member is installed on the base. The clamping assembly comprises a plurality of clamping claws, which are arranged to form a clamping space for clamping the bottle cap. Each clamping claw is arranged to be inclined towards the clamping space. The second driving member is connected with each clamping claw to drive the plurality of clamping claws to clamp or loosen the bottle cap. By arranging the clamping assembly to comprise a plurality of clamping claws, the plurality of clamping claws are arranged to form a clamping space for clamping the bottle cap, and each clamping claw is arranged to be inclined towards the clamping space, so that the conical bottle cap is clamped conveniently, and the application range of the cap opening clamp to the shape of the bottle cap is improved.
[0061] With reference to Figure 1 According to some embodiments of the present application, the present application provides a cap opening clamp 100, which comprises a base 10, a first driving member 20, a second driving member 30 and a clamping assembly. The output shaft of the first driving member 20 is connected with the base 10, and the second driving member 30 is installed on the base 10. The clamping assembly comprises a plurality of clamping claws 40, which are arranged to form a clamping space 50 for clamping the bottle cap 2100. Each clamping claw 40 is arranged to be inclined towards the clamping space 50. The second driving member 30 is connected with each clamping claw 40 to drive the plurality of clamping claws 40 to clamp or loosen the bottle cap 2100.
[0062] It should be noted that the cap opening clamp 100 of the embodiments of the present application is applied to a cap opening mechanism 1000, which is applied to the cap opening operation of the sample tube 2000, and of course can also be the cap closing operation. With reference to Figure 7 The cap opening mechanism 1000 further comprises a clamping assembly 200 and a bracket 500. The bracket 500 is installed on the platform surface, and the cap opening clamp 100 is installed on the bracket 500. The cap opening clamp 100 can be movably installed on the bracket 500, so as to facilitate the adjustment of the position of the cap opening clamp 100. The clamping assembly 200 is arranged below the cap opening clamp 100, and is used to clamp the bottle body 2200 of the sample tube 2000. The cap opening clamp 100 is used to clamp the bottle cap 2100 of the sample tube 2000, and can provide a rotating torque or a stretching force to take out the bottle cap 2100 from the bottle body 2200.
[0063] In the above embodiments of the present application, the clamping assembly includes a plurality of clamping jaws 40, which are arranged to form a clamping space 50 for clamping the bottle cap 2100, and are respectively connected with the second driving member 30 to be capable of moving towards the bottle cap 2100 while approaching or separating from each other under the driving action of the second driving member 30, so as to clamp the bottle cap when approaching each other, and to prepare for uncapping. After uncapping is completed, the second driving member 30 can drive each clamping jaw 40 to rise and move away from each other to release the removed bottle cap 2100. The plurality of clamping jaws 40 are arranged to form the clamping space 50 in the middle, and the bottle cap 2100 is located in the clamping space 50. After the second driving member 30 drives the clamping jaws 40 to clamp the bottle cap 2100, the first driving member 20 starts to work, and the first driving member 20 transmits torque to the clamping jaws 40 by driving the base 10 to move. For example, the first driving member 20 can rotate to drive the base 10 to rotate, so as to rotate the clamping jaws 40 to unscrew the bottle cap 2100. The second driving member 30 can also drive the base 10 to move by stretching and contracting, and then make the clamping jaws 40 retract towards the base 10 to remove the bottle cap 2100. By arranging the clamping jaws 40 to be inclined towards the clamping space 50, that is, the plurality of clamping jaws 40 are arranged to be inclined relative to the vertical direction and have a certain angle with the vertical direction, so that the plurality of clamping jaws 40 form a conical clamping space 50 to adapt to the clamping of the conical bottle cap 2100, so that each clamping jaw 40 has a larger contact area with the outer periphery of the conical bottle cap 2100, and the bottle cap 2100 can be clamped more stably, which is convenient for the second driving member 30 to remove the bottle cap 2100. In some possible embodiments, the angle of the clamping jaw 40 relative to the vertical direction can be 10°-20°, for example, it can be 10°, 12°, 14°, 15°, 16°, 18° or 20°, and the like. Of course, those skilled in the art can understand that the above examples are only to illustrate an optional embodiment of the present application, and the range of the angle value is not limited.

[0065] Referring to Figure 2 and Figure 3 In some embodiments, the second driving member 30 includes a telescopic motor 31 and a plurality of movable rods 32, the telescopic motor 31 includes a body 311 and a telescopic part 312 connected with the body 311 in a telescopic manner, the body 311 is installed on the base 10, the two ends of each movable rod 32 are respectively connected with the telescopic part 312 and the base 10, and the plurality of clamping jaws 40 are connected with the plurality of movable rods 32 in a one-to-one correspondence.
[0066] The telescopic motor 31 refers to a motor that can be driven to linearly extend and retract. Of course, the telescopic motor 31 can also be replaced by a pneumatic cylinder. The body 311 refers to the cylinder body of the telescopic motor 31. The body 311 is mounted on the base 10. The telescopic part 312 can move linearly relative to the body 311. The two ends of the movable rod 32 are connected to the telescopic part 312 and the base 10, respectively. The movable rod 32 can be driven to extend and retract or rotate by the telescopic part 312. The number of movable rods 32 is multiple, and the number of clamping jaws 40 is also multiple. The movable rod 32 is connected to the clamping jaw 40 one by one. Thus, the movable rod 32 moves under the drive of the telescopic part 312, which can drive the clamping jaw 40 connected thereto to move. When the bottle cap 2100 needs to be clamped, the telescopic part 312 is extended to indirectly drive the clamping jaw 40 to move towards the sample tube 2000 to clamp the bottle cap 2100. After clamping is completed, the telescopic part 312 can also be retracted to retract the clamping jaw 40.
[0067] By providing the second driving member 30 including the telescopic motor 31 and the movable rod 32, the telescopic part 312 is used to drive the movable rod 32 to move, and the movable rod 32 is used to drive the clamping jaw 40 to move. Thus, the multiple clamping jaws 40 can clamp or release the bottle cap 2100 of the sample tube 2000.
[0068] With reference to Figure 2 and Figure 3 In some embodiments, each movable rod 32 includes a first sub-rod 321 and a second sub-rod 322 that are hingedly connected to each other. The first sub-rod 321 is hingedly connected to the base 10 at an end away from the second sub-rod 322. The second sub-rod 322 is hingedly connected to the telescopic part 312 at an end away from the first sub-rod 321. The clamping jaw 40 is connected to the second sub-rod 322.
[0069] At this time, the movable rod 32 is connected by the two hingedly connected first sub-rod 321 and second sub-rod 322. The first sub-rod 321 and the second sub-rod 322 are arranged at an angle. The second sub-rod 322 can rotate relative to the first sub-rod 321. Meanwhile, the first sub-rod 321 is hingedly connected to the base 10 and can rotate relative to the base 10. The second sub-rod 322 is also hingedly connected to the telescopic part 312. When the telescopic part 312 extends towards the sample tube 2000, the telescopic part 312 drives the second sub-rod 322 to move, so that the second sub-rod 322 rotates relative to the first sub-rod 321. The first sub-rod 321 and the second sub-rod 322 are relatively straightened, so that the clamping jaw 40 moves towards the bottle cap 2100. At this time, since the second sub-rod 322 is rotating, the movement of the clamping jaw 40 mounted on the second sub-rod 322 is not vertical downward, but has an inclination towards the clamping space 50. Therefore, the spacing between the clamping jaws 40 is reduced. Thus, after the bottle cap 2100 is located in the clamping space 50, the movement of the telescopic part 312 can make the multiple clamping jaws 40 closer, which is conducive to clamping the bottle cap 2100.
[0070] By setting the active rod 32 to include the hingedly connected first sub-rod 321 and the second sub-rod 322, the first sub-rod 321 is hingedly connected with the base 10, and the second sub-rod 322 is hingedly connected with the telescopic part 312, which can drive the second sub-rod 322 to rotate relative to the first sub-rod 321 while the second sub-rod 322 moves downward during the linear telescoping of the telescopic part 312, and further make the clamping jaw 40 move downward to clamp the bottle cap 2100.

[0074] Referring to Figure 2 and Figure 3 In some embodiments, the plurality of clamping jaws 40 are inclined from the second sub-rod 322 to the direction close to the central axis of the telescopic shaft 3121, so that the plurality of clamping jaws 40 surround the clamping space 50 which is tapered in the direction away from the second sub-rod 322.
[0075] After the uncapping clamp 100 is installed on the uncapping mechanism 1000, the central axis of the telescopic shaft 3121 is actually vertical, and the plurality of clamping jaws 40 are arranged downwardly and obliquely toward the central axis from the second sub-shaft 322, forming a clamping space 50 which is a conical space with a small lower bottom circle and a large upper bottom circle, and most of the conical bottle caps 2100 are also conical caps with a small lower bottom circle and a large upper bottom circle, so that the clamping of the conical bottle cap 2100 can be more suitable.
[0076] With reference to Figure 2 and Figure 4 In some embodiments, the clamping jaw 40 comprises a first clamping block 41 and a second clamping block 42 which are hingedly connected to each other, the first clamping block 41 is connected to the corresponding second sub-shaft 322, and each second clamping block 42 is arranged obliquely toward the clamping space 50.
[0077] The hingedly connected first clamping block 41 and the second clamping block 42 means that the second clamping block 42 can rotate around the first clamping block 41, the first clamping block 41 is installed on the corresponding second sub-shaft 322, and the connection here can be a fixed connection, the second clamping block 42 is arranged at one end of the first clamping block 41 away from the second clamping block 42, and the second clamping block 42 is arranged obliquely toward the clamping space 50, and specifically, the second clamping block 42 is used to clamp the bottle cap 2100. Because the tapers of different bottle caps 2100 are not exactly the same, and even the same type of bottle cap 2100 has a production tolerance, or may have wear during use, resulting in a size difference, the actual bottle cap 2100 may not be as ideal as the bottle cap 2100 that meets the standard, which may cause the second clamping block 42 to not be able to clamp the bottle cap 2100 well. Therefore, the second clamping block 42 is arranged to be rotatable relative to the first clamping block 41, so that when there is a small size deviation, the size of the clamping space 50 can be adjusted by rotating the second clamping block 42 to clamp the bottle cap 2100. At the same time, the second clamping block 42 can also be used for different taper conical bottle caps 2100 by rotating the second clamping block 42.
[0078] By arranging the clamping jaw 40 to comprise a first clamping block 41 and a second clamping block 42 which are hingedly connected to each other, the first clamping block 41 is installed on the second sub-shaft 322, and the second clamping block 42 is used to clamp the bottle cap 2100, and the second clamping block 42 is arranged to be rotatable relative to the first clamping block 41, so that it can be used for bottle caps 2100 with size deviations, and at the same time, by adjusting the position of the second clamping block 42, it can also be used for bottle caps 2100 with different tapers, greatly improving the range of application of the uncapping clamp 100 to bottle caps 2100 with different tapers.
[0079] With reference to Figure 4 and Figure 5In some embodiments, the first clamping block 41 and the second clamping block 42 are hinged by a hinge shaft 43, the hinge shaft 43 is sleeved with a torsion spring 44, and the two torsion arms of the torsion spring 44 are respectively connected with the first clamping block 41 and the second clamping block 42.
[0080] The torsion spring 44 can include a spring body 441 and two torsion arms, which can be a first torsion arm 442 and a second torsion arm 443 respectively, the first torsion arm 442 is connected with the first clamping block 41, and the second torsion arm 443 is connected with the second clamping block 42. The torsion spring 44 can be used to provide a restoring force and limit the rotation angle of the second clamping block 42. Specifically, when the second clamping block 42 approaches the tapered bottle cap 2100, the second clamping block 42 will rotate due to the size of the tapered bottle cap 2100 being larger at the top and smaller at the bottom. When rotating, the second torsion arm 443 deforms to store energy, and there is an elastic restoring force. When the second clamping block 42 moves to the lower part of the bottle cap 2100 with smaller size, it will move towards the bottle cap 2100 under the drive of the elastic restoring force to clamp the tapered surface. In this way, the stability of the clamping jaw 40 clamping the bottle cap 2100 can be improved. At the same time, the deformation of the torsion spring 44 has a certain range, which can reduce the risk of damage to the hinge shaft 43 and the second clamping block 42 due to the rotation of the second clamping block 42 exceeding the preset limit.
[0081] By sleeving the torsion spring 44 on the hinge shaft 43, and connecting the two torsion arms of the torsion spring 44 with the first clamping block 41 and the second clamping block 42 respectively, the tapered bottle cap 2100 can be clamped stably, and the risk of damage to the second clamping block 42 due to excessive rotation can be reduced.
[0082] Referring to Figure 4 and Figure 5 In some embodiments, the first clamping block 41 is spaced apart from two hinge ears, a gap 411 is arranged between the two hinge ears, the second clamping block 42 partially extends into the gap 411 and is installed on the hinge shaft 43, both ends of the hinge shaft 43 extend out of the two hinge ears, and the two ends of the hinge shaft 43 extending out of the hinge ears are respectively provided with a limiting piece 45.
[0083] The two hinge ears can be two protruding plate bodies, the plate bodies are provided with through holes for the hinge shaft 43 to pass through, the hinge shaft 43 enters from one through hole, passes through the gap 411 and extends out from the other through hole, the second clamping block 42 partially extends into the gap 411 and is installed on the part of the hinge shaft 43 in the gap 411, both ends of the hinge shaft 43 are arranged outside the two hinge ears, and the hinge shaft 43 is provided with a clamping groove at the part outside the hinge ears, the limiting piece 45 can be a clamping ring, the limiting piece 45 is arranged in the clamping groove, and the limiting piece 45 can be used to abut against the hinge ear to reduce the risk of the first clamping block 41 and the second clamping block 42 falling off.
[0084] By setting the hinge shaft 43 to pass through the two hinge ears, and setting the limiting piece 45 at both ends of the hinge shaft 43, the risk of the first clamp block 41 and the second clamp block 42 falling off can be reduced.
[0085] With reference to Figure 6 In some embodiments, the second clamp block 42 is provided with a buffer pad 46 on one side facing the clamping space 50, and the buffer pad 46 is provided with anti-skid marks 461.
[0086] The second clamp block 42 has a clamping surface, which is a surface on one side facing the clamping space 50 for clamping the bottle cap 2100. The buffer pad 46 provided on the clamping surface plays a buffering role, reducing the risk of damage to the bottle cap 2100 due to excessive instantaneous pressure. The buffer pad 46 is generally made of rubber pad or foam pad, and the anti-skid marks 461 in the form of protrusions or recesses can be provided on the buffer pad 46 to reduce the risk of slipping of the bottle cap 2100 relative to the second clamp block 42.
[0087] By providing the buffer pad 46 on the second clamp block 42, the risk of damage to the bottle cap 2100 due to excessive instantaneous pressure can be reduced, and by providing the anti-skid marks 461 on the buffer pad 46, the risk of unstable clamping due to relative sliding of the bottle cap 2100 relative to the second clamp block 42 can be reduced.
[0088] In some embodiments, the first driving member 20 includes a rotary motor, and the output shaft of the rotary motor is in transmission connection with the base 10.
[0089] The first driving member 20 can be a rotary motor, which drives the base 10 to rotate. The base 10 drives the second driving member 30 connected thereto to rotate, and the clamping jaw 40 is installed on the second driving member 30, so that the clamping jaw 40 can be driven to rotate together. In specific use, the clamping jaw 40 is first driven by the second driving member 30 to move and clamp the bottle cap 2100, and then the bottle cap 2100 is rotated and unscrewed by the first driving member 20. Of course, in other embodiments, the first driving member 20 can also be a pneumatic cylinder or a linear motor, which drives the clamping jaw 40 to directly pull out the bottle cap 2100 by driving the base 10 to move in extension and retraction.

[0092] Referring to Figure 7 , according to some embodiments of the present application, the present application provides an uncapping mechanism 1000, comprising a mounting table 300 and a clamping assembly 200 arranged on the mounting table 300, the clamping assembly 200 is used for clamping a bottle body 2200 of a sample tube 2000, and further comprising the above-mentioned uncapping clamp 100, the uncapping clamp 100 is used for clamping and opening a bottle cap 2100 of the sample tube 2000.
[0093] The mounting table 300 can be used to position the sample tube 2000. First, the sample tube 2000 is placed on the positioning part of the mounting table 300, which can be a positioning groove. Then the bottle body 2200 is clamped by the clamping assembly 200, the bottle cap 2100 is clamped by the cap opening clamp 100, and finally the bottle cap 2100 is separated from the bottle body 2200 by the first driving member 20, so that the bottle cap 2100 of the sample tube 2000 can be opened. Of course, the cap opening mechanism 1000 can also include a support 500, and the cap opening clamp 100 is installed on the support 500, which can be slidingly installed on the support 500, so that the cap opening clamp 100 can be suspended above the mounting table 300, and the bottle cap 2100 can be clamped from above or the sample tube 2000 can be lifted to clamp the bottle cap 2100.
[0094] By providing the cap opening mechanism 1000 including the mounting table 300 and the clamping assembly 200, the bottle body 2200 can be clamped by the clamping assembly 200, and the bottle cap 2100 can be clamped and opened by the cap opening clamp 100.
[0095] Referring to Figure 8 and Figure 9 In some embodiments, the clamping assembly 200 includes a first clamping block 210, a second clamping block 220, and a third driving member 230. The first clamping block 210 is installed on the mounting table 300, and the third driving member 230 is connected with the second clamping block 220 to drive the second clamping block 220 to approach or move away from the first clamping block 210. The first clamping block 210 and the second clamping block 220 are provided with a containing groove 240 for clamping the bottle body 2200 when they approach each other.
[0096] The third driving member 230 can be a motor or a pneumatic cylinder. Specifically, the third driving member 230 can include a driving part and a lead screw connected with the driving part. The second clamping block 220 is installed on the lead screw, and when the lead screw rotates, it can drive the second clamping block 42 to move towards or away from the first clamping block 41. The first clamping block 210 can be fixed differently. In actual operation, the sample tube 2000 can be placed on the positioning part of the mounting table 300 first. At this time, the sample tube 2000 is also arranged at a position close to the first clamping block 210. Then the bottle body 2200 is clamped by driving the second clamping block 220 to move towards the first clamping block 210 by the third driving member 230. When the first clamping block 210 and the second clamping block 220 approach each other, they can cooperate to form a containing groove 240 for clamping the bottle body 2200.
[0097] By providing the third driving member 230 connected with the second clamping block 220 to drive the second clamping block 220 to approach or move away from the first clamping block 210, the bottle body 2200 can be clamped or released, and the operation is convenient.
[0098] Referring to Figure 8 andFigure 9 In some embodiments, one side of the first clamping block 210 is provided with a first groove, one side of the second clamping block 220 is provided with a second groove, and the first groove and the second groove are matched to form the receiving groove 240. The first groove and the second groove are both arc grooves.
[0099] The first groove and the second groove are two parts of the receiving groove 240, and the first groove and the second groove are spliced to form the receiving groove 240 when the first clamping block 210 and the second clamping block 220 are close to each other. Here, the first groove and the second groove are both arc grooves, and the first groove and the second groove both have a certain curvature, so that the sample tube 2000 with different diameters can be clamped.
[0100] By setting the first groove and the second groove as arc grooves with a certain curvature, the clamping of sample tubes 2000 with different diameters can be achieved.
[0101] With reference to Figure 8 Or Figure 9 In some embodiments, the cover opening mechanism 1000 further comprises a fourth driving member 400 connected with the mounting table 300 to drive the mounting table 300 to move towards or away from the clamping assembly.
[0102] The fourth driving member 400 can be a pneumatic cylinder or a motor, and when it is a motor, it can be similar to the third driving member 230 and can also include a driving part and a lead screw connected with the driving part. The mounting table 300 is installed on the lead screw, and the mounting table 300 can be driven to move along the vertical direction through the lead screw transmission, that is, to move close to or away from the clamping assembly. Specifically, the number of fourth driving members 400 can also be two, and the two driving members are arranged at both ends of the mounting table 300.
[0103] By setting the fourth driving member 400 connected with the mounting table 300, the mounting table can be driven to move along the vertical direction, so that the sample tube 2000 moves towards the clamping assembly, and the cover opening clamp 100 can be clamped to complete the cover opening action.
